  • Patent number: 8865878
    Abstract: This invention provides compounds represented by the structure of the general formula (A): wherein L is a lipid or a phospholipid, Z is either nothing, ethanolamine, serine, inositol, choline, or glycerol, Y is either nothing or a spacer group ranging in length from 2 to 30 atoms, X is a physiologically acceptable monomer, dimer, oligomer, or polymer, wherein X is a glycosaminoglycan; and n is a number from 1 to 1000, wherein any bond between L, Z, Y and X is either an amide or an esteric bond.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: January 11, 2013
    Date of Patent: October 21, 2014
    Assignee: Yissum Research Development Company of the Hebrew University of Jerusalem
    Inventor: Saul Yedgar
